Shreemant Dagdusheth Halwai Ganpati Temple decorated with 2,000 kg grapes for Sankashti Chaturthi

Pune : NpNews24 Online  –  Shrimant Dagdusheth Ganpati | On the occasion of Sankashti Chaturthi, the Shreemant Dagdusheth Halwai Sarvajanik Ganpati Trust celebrated the grape festival at the temple. The sanctum sanctorum was decorated with black and green grapes. The 2,000 kg grapes were from Sahyadri Farmers Producers Company Limited situated at Nashik and were of export quality and grown without using chemicals. (Shrimant Dagdusheth Ganpati)

 

The Vice-President of the trust, Sunil Rasane, company’s MD Vilas Shinde and office-bearers of the company were present. The grapes will be distributed among devotees, orphanages, old age homes and Sassoon Hospital as prasad.

 

The President of the Trust, Manik Chavan, said, “The decoration has been done for the second year in a row during the grape season. Devotees had thronged the temple since early morning to see the decoration. Because of the frequent changes in the weather and low price in the market, grape farmers are facing a difficult situation. However, the farmers have decided to overcome the situation and prayers were offered to Lord Ganesh on behalf of the farmers.”
